Specifications
Engine
Engine Type: 4 stroke, air cooled , SOHC, Mono-cylindrical
Displacement: 124 cc
Diameter x stroke: 54mm x 54mm
Power: 9.8 HP at 8000 rpm
Maximum torque: 8.56 Ft-Lb at 6500 rpm
Start: Electric and Pedal
Fuel capacity: 10.6 L
Transmission: 5 speeds, constant gear, chain
Chassis
Front suspension: Telescopic fork
Rear Suspension: Progressive Mono shock
Front brake: Hydraulic disc
Back brake: Drum
Front tire: 80 / 90-21M / C 48P
Rear tire: 110 / 80-18M / C 58P
Dimensions
Total length: 2,090 mm
Total width: 830 mm
Total height: 1,115 mm
Seat height: 840 mm
Distance between axis: 1,340 mm
Minimum ground clearance: 260 mm
Total weight with liquids: 118 kg

Specifications
Engine
Engine type Forward-inclined parallel 2-cylinder, liquid-cooled, 4-stroke, DOHC, 4-valves
Displacement 1,199cc
Bore x stroke: 98 mm x 79.5 mm
Compression ratio: 11.0 : 1
Maximum power: 82.4 kW (112PS) @ 7,250 rpm
Maximum torque: 117.0 Nm (11.9 kg-m) @ 6,000 rpm
Lubrication system: Dry sump
Clutch type: Wet, Multiple Disc
Fuel system: Electronic Fuel Injection
Ignition system: TCI
Starter system: Electric
Transmission system: Constant Mesh, 6-speed
Final transmission: Shaft
Chassis
Frame: Steel tube backbone
Front suspension system: Upside-down telescopic fork, Ø 43 mm
Front travel: 190 mm
Caster angle: 28º
Trail: 126 mm
Rear suspension system: Swingarm, Adjustable preload and rebound damping, (link suspension), Mono shock
Rear travel: 190 mm
Front brake: Hydraulic dual disc, Ø 310 mm wave discs
Rear brake: Hydraulic single disc, Ø 282 mm wave disc
Front tyre: 110/80R19M/C 59V
Rear tyre: 150/70R17M/C 69V
Dimensions
Overall length: 2,250 mm
Overall width: 980 mm
Overall height: 1,410 mm high 1,470 mm
Seat height 845/870 mm
Wheel base: 1,540 mm
Minimum ground clearance: 190 mm
Wet weight: (including full oil and fuel tank) 257 kg
Fuel tank capacity: 23 litres
Oil tank capacity: 4.2 litres

The new machine is now equipped with fuel injection to feed the 249cc air-cooled, 4-stroke, SOHC, 2-valve, single-cylinder engine. The engine produces strong torque and sharp response across the entire rpm range – and over 30kms on a litre of fuel*.
Specifications
Engine
Engine Type: 249cc air cooled, SOHC, 4-stroke single
Displacement: 249 cc
Bore x Stroke: 74.0 x 58.0 mm
Compression Ratio: 9.5 : 1
Lubrication System: Wet sump
Fuel Management: Fuel Injection
Ignition: CDI
Starter System: Electric
Fuel Tank Capacity: 10 L
Final Transmission: Chain drive
Transmission: 5-speed
Chassis
Frame Type: Steel double cradle
Suspension Front: Telescopic fork
Suspension Rear: Monoshock
Brakes Front: Single disc
Brakes Rear: Single disc
Tyres Front: 2.75 x 21in
Tyres Rear: 120/80 x 18in
Dimensions
Length: 2150 mm
Width: 805 mm
Height: 1160 mm
Seat Height: 810 mm
Wheelbase: 1360 mm
Ground Clearance: 285 mm
Dry Weight: 125 kg
Wet Weight: 133 kg with 10 litres of fuel

Specifications
Engine
Engine type: Forward-inclined parallel 2-cylinder, liquid-cooled, 4-stroke, DOHC, 4-valves
Displacement: 1,199cc
Bore x stroke: 98 mm x 79.5 mm
Compression ratio: 11.0 : 1
Maximum power: 82.4 kW (112PS) @ 7,250 rpm
Maximum Torque: 117.0 Nm (11.9 kg-m) @ 6,000 rpm
Lubrication system: Dry sump
Clutch Type: Wet, Multiple Disc
Carburettor: Electronic Fuel Injection
Ignition system: TCI
Starter system Electric
Transmission system: Constant Mesh, 6-speed
Final transmission: Shaft
Chassis
Frame: Steel tube backbone
Front suspension system: Upside-down telescopic fork, Ø 43 mm
Front travel: 190 mm
Caster Angle: 28º
Trail: 126 mm
Rear suspension system: Swingarm, Adjustable preload and rebound damping, (link suspension), Mono shock
Rear Travel: 190 mm
Front brake: Hydraulic dual disc, Ø 310 mm wave discs
Rear brake: Hydraulic single disc, Ø 282 mm wave disc
Front tyre: 110/80R19M/C 59V
Rear tyre: 150/70R17M/C 69V
Dimensions
Overall length: 2,255 mm
Overall width: 980 mm
Overall height: 1,410 mm
Seat height: 845/870 mm
Wheel base: 1,540 mm
Minimum ground clearance: 190 mm
Wet weight (including full oil and fuel tank): 265 kg
Fuel tank capacity: 23 litres
Oil tank capacity: 4.2 litres
